Time Breakdown
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 15 minutes
- Total Time: 30 minutes
- Servings: 4

What You’ll Need
For the Sauce:
- 1 cup mayonnaise
- ½ cup Thai sweet chili sauce
- 1 teaspoon Sriracha sauce
- 2 tablespoons honey
For the Chicken:
- 1 ½ pounds boneless (skinless chicken tenderloins)
- 1 cup buttermilk
- ¾ cup all-purpose flour
- ½ cup cornstarch
- 1 large egg
- 1 tablespoon Sriracha sauce
- ½ teaspoon garlic powder
- ½ teaspoon salt
- ¼ teaspoon black pepper
- ⅛ te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
- 2 cups plain panko breadcrumbs
- Canola oil (for frying)
- Chopped parsley (for garnish)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Make the Bang Bang Sauce:
In a mixing bowl, combine the mayonnaise, Thai sweet chili sauce, Sriracha, and honey. Stir until smooth. Taste and adjust the spiciness or sweetness according to your preference!
Prepare the Chicken Marinade:
In a separate bowl, mix the buttermilk with a tablespoon of Sriracha sauce. Add the chicken tenderloins, ensuring they’re well coated. Let them marinate for at least 15 minutes; this will ensure they’re flavorful and juicy.
Coat the Chicken:
In a large mixing bowl, combine the flour, cornstarch, garlic powder, salt, black pepper, and cayenne pepper. Beat the egg in another bowl. Dip each marinated piece of chicken into the egg, then coat it in the flour mixture, pressing lightly to adhere.
Fry the Chicken:
In a large skillet, heat about an inch of canola oil over medium-high heat. Once it’s hot, carefully place the chicken in the oil. Fry them for about 4-5 minutes on each side until golden and crisp. Use a slotted spoon to transfer the cooked chicken to a paper towel-lined plate.
Drain and Toss:
Once all the chicken is fried, toss the pieces in the Bang Bang sauce until they’re evenly coated.
Garnish and Serve:
Plate the chicken beautifully and sprinkle with chopped parsley for a pop of color! Serve it hot for the best experience.

Storage and Reheating Tips
If you have leftovers (which is rare!), store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, pop the chicken back in the air fryer or a hot skillet for a few minutes to regain its crispiness. Avoid microwaving to keep it from getting soggy.
Helpful Cooking Tips
- Double the Sauce: If you love the flavor, don’t hesitate to make extra sauce for drizzling on top when serving!
- Marination Time: Allow the chicken to marinate longer if possible; overnight is ideal for maximum flavor.
- Temperature Check: Make sure the oil is hot enough before frying; otherwise, the chicken may absorb too much oil and become greasy.
